After 20 years of bibes, Zurich will vote on the leafy blowers

Six days after the start of fall, the Zurich will decide on the question of how sensitive of the use of leaf blowers – “the symbol of all the ills of humanity (and) the most stupid invention of all time” writes the NZZquoting actress Cate Blanchett. The outcome of a war of the leaves which has lasted for almost two decades, and a story with delicious details. “This is one of the beauties of direct democracy: even the most curious questions can be decided by the ballot boxes,” said the Zurich daily.

On September 28, therefore, the inhabitants of the first Swiss city will have to decide if they abound in the direction of the executive and the legislative. Worn by the Rose-Vert Camp, the latter wish to ban any petrol aircraft, and authorize their electric pendants until October to December, like what is done in Geneva. A decision to which the UDC, the PLR, the Center and the Evangelical Party oppose, at the origin of the referendum.

A hair dryer at the municipal council

However, at the beginning of this War War, it was the UDC, by the voice of the municipal councilor Ruth Anhorn, who denounced 20 years ago the “noise and bad smells” of these polluting devices which “disrupted the concentration of students when they were used within the school”. His colleague PS then opposed such an idea – “a world upside down,” said the journalist. The Great War of Souffeuses will be revived in 2010 by two elected environmentalists – the city will then reduce their use – then in 2022 with the motion of the Greens and the PS.

The jousts between pro and anti-souffliers led to funny scenes. As in March, when the city councilor Albert Leiser drew his own blower on the council, or when his colleague Karin Rykart brandished his hair dryer to minimize the noise of his horticultural equivalent-“which brings Carla Reinhard, liberal greens, to wonder what type of hairdryer Mrs. Zürcher can well have. A general laughter bursts out, ”retraces the journalist greedily.

Other fighters joined the war of the sheets, the association of merchants of Zurich having claimed a large no to the text, when the association of masters gardeners plans a legal action. In the opposing battalion, “we react calmly”, “a confidence that could be justified”, judges the journalist, stressing that “if the exact density of leaf blowers in the city of Zurich is unknown, it can be assumed that the lobby of leaf blowers is not particularly powerful”.
